Sachem Capital Reports Q1 2025 Revenue Drop, Faces Challenges Amidst Strategic Adjustments

Sachem Capital Corp. (NYSE: SACH) has released its quarterly report for the period ending March 31, 2025. The company's core operations consist of originating, underwriting, funding, servicing, and managing a portfolio of first mortgage loans, primarily for real estate investments.

Key Highlights:

  • Total Revenues: $11.4 million in Q1 2025, down 31.9% from $16.8 million in Q1 2024.
  • Net Income: $904,000 in Q1 2025 compared to $4.67 million in Q1 2024.
  • Loss per Share: $(0.00) in Q1 2025 versus $0.08 in Q1 2024.
  • Total Assets: $491.4 million as of March 31, 2025, slightly down from $492.0 million at year-end 2024.
  • Total Liabilities: $312.1 million as of March 31, 2025, an increase of 0.6% from the previous year-end.
  • Total Shareholders' Equity: $179.3 million, decreased from $181.7 million at December 31, 2024.

Positive Aspects:

  • Increased income from limited liability company investments by 71.7% year-over-year, demonstrating strong performance in this segment.
  • Cash and cash equivalents increased to $24.4 million from $18.1 million at the end of Q4 2024.
  • Operating expenses decreased by 16.9% year-over-year due to reduced interest and financing costs following repayment of debt.

Negative Aspects:

  • Significant decline in total revenues, primarily attributed to fewer loan originations and an increase in non-performing loans.
  • Net income showed a dramatic decrease, reflecting challenges in the current economic landscape and a substantial reduction in loan performance.
  • Increased losses from equity securities, reporting a loss of $125,000 compared to a gain of $397,000 in 2024.

Financial Health Overview:

  • Loans held for investment totaled $367.9 million, with an allowance for credit losses of $18.1 million.
  • Investment in developmental real estate increased by $2.4 million compared to the previous quarter, indicating potential growth opportunities.
  • The company remains compliant with its financial covenants under the Needham Credit Facility, which was renewed in March 2025.

Conclusion:

Sachem Capital Corp. is facing challenges due to lower origination volumes and increased non-performing loans, impacting revenue and profitability. However, the company has shown resilience in reducing its operating costs and maintaining adequate liquidity. Continued monitoring of its core assets and strategic adjustments in lending practices will be crucial as it navigates this volatile market environment.
